George W. Wheeler is a judge on the Tioga County Court of Common Pleas in Pennsylvania. He was appointed by Governor Tom Corbett in June 2014.[1] George W. Wheeler won the general election on November 3, 2015.
Elections
2015
See also: Pennsylvania judicial elections, 2015
Wheeler was re-elected without opposition to the Tioga County Court of Common Pleas in 2015. Pennsylvania's general judicial election was held on November 3, 2015. The filing deadline for candidates was March 11, 2015.[2]
